Il Carnival it also makes way for bacoli, promising a colorful celebration lasting four days, animated by parades, allegorical wagons, gigantic figures and themed music, while the little ones run around happily in their colorful clothes.

The curtain rises on Saturday in the area Chapel, with the inaugural parade that will take place from Viale Olimpico to Cappella Vecchia, in the heart of the afternoon. A show not to be missed will follow.

The Carnival program in Bacoli 2024

bacoli comes alive with a Carnival unique, which sweeps away the winter monotony with a breath of joy and colour. The party gets underway Saturday, with a parade that marks the beginning of the celebrations, moving from the dynamic Viale Olimpico to the welcoming Cappella Vecchia.

  • February 10th at 15pm at the Chapel.
  • February 11th at 9 am starting from the Via Roma roundabout, stopping at the Villa Comunale and arriving at the Miliscola seafront.
  • February 12th at 15pm at the Port of Baia.
  • February 13th at 10:00 in Fusaro, precisely in Piazza Rossini.
  • February 13th at 14pm on the Miliscola seafront.

Saturday, February 10th

15pm – Chapel: Start of the festivities with a vibrant opening parade that winds from Viale Olimpico to Cappella Vecchia, kicking off the celebrations with music, colors and contagious joy.

Sunday, February 11th

9am – Departure from the Via Roma roundabout: The celebration continues with a spectacular parade that starts from the Baia Castle, crosses the Historic Center and reaches the Municipal Villa. Subsequently, it continues towards the Miliscola seafront, where nature meets fun in a unique setting.

Afternoon in Monte di Procida: The celebrations move to Monte di Procida, continuing the festive atmosphere with games, music and entertainment for all ages.

Monday, February 12th

15pm – Port of Baia: Bacoli offers a new dimension of fun with a masked parade on the Port of Baia, an event that promises smiles and unforgettable moments, ideal for families and groups of friends.

Tuesday, February 13 (Shrove Tuesday)

All day – Miliscola seafront: The focus of the celebrations sees Miliscola transform into a huge village of Carnival.

Not only traditional floats and masks, but also an unprecedented culinary offering with restaurants and bars populating the streets, serving aperitifs and typical dishes of the carnival tradition. The party lasts from morning to evening, in an atmosphere of collective joy that embraces participants of all ages.

  • Where: bacoli
  • When: from Saturday 10 February 2024 to Tuesday 13 February 2024
